12、kynet。1.2 Machine functionsProject Requirements and Machine Functions 5 BroConcentric AutomationMachine dimension:1300mm1130mm1800mm2.1 Machine overviewMachine Structure BroConcentric Automation6The machine is composed of:X-Y direction linear motor module: To carry laser measurement system to scan t
13、he UUT.Laser measurement system: To scan the UUTs TP part to measure TC recess Z-height which also can be used to calculate the flatness.Granite table: To ensure the stability of the machine when its running.Damping mechanism: To isolate the fixture from the outside vibration.Nest: To locate the UUT
14、 and restrain it during the measurement. The location fixture guarantees that UUT will not be out of shape under the external clamping force.2.1 Machine overviewMachine Structure BroConcentric Automation7X-Y direction linear motor module: To carry laser measurement system to scan UUT.Nest: To locate
15、 UUT and restrain it during the measurement. The location fixture guarantees that UUT will not be out of shape under the external clamping force.Granite table: To ensure the stability of the machine when its running.Two 2D Laser systems: To scan UUTs TP part to measure TC Recess Z-height which can a
16、lso be used to calculate the flatness.The servo motor motion module: To carry the UUT to the measured position. 2.2 Machine structureMachine Structure BroConcentric Automation82.2 Machine structureMachine StructureX-Y direction linear motor module: To carry laser measurement system to measure UUT.Gr
17、anite table: To ensure the stability of the machine when its running.The servo motor motion module: To carry the UUT to the measured position. Nest: To locate UUT and restrain it during the measurement. The location fixture guarantees that UUT will not be out of shape under the external clamping for
18、ce.2-2D Laser system: To scan UUTs TP part to measure TC Recess Z-height which can also be used to calculate the flatness. BroConcentric Automation9The linear motor modules carry 2D laser system to measure the UUT.The linear motor modules could trigger 2D laser system to measure the UUT via the grat
19、ing scale at the rate of 1 pulse/m when they are moving continuously.2D laser scans the UUT continuously as the pulse from the grating scale triggers it, and then the measured data will be used to form a 3D image by the software.The computer processes the image and calculates the Z axis information
20、at the marked points in the SPEC.A pair of sets of Z-height information will provide the thickness information as compared with the calibrated value.X direction linear motorY direction linear motorMain Modules3.1 X-Y linear motor modules BroConcentric Automation10Y direction servo motor module: To c
21、arry UUT from the loading position to the measured position and vice versa.It will be convenient for the operator to load and unload UUT.Y direction servo motion moduleMain Modules3.2 Y direction servo motor module BroConcentric Automation11Gocator2020Data Points/Profile: 640Z resolution: 6 micons a
22、t 19mm FOVMeasurement Range: 3-25mmFOV: 19-26mm Linearity:0.02% MR = 0.005mm at 25mm MROver all precision: 0.006mmScan rate: upto 5K HZTwo 2D lasers:The two 2D lasers will be calibrated (to get the relative installing distance of Z axis) using calibration blocks with the certain thickness.The 3D ima
23、ge acquired by 2D laser system contains X-Y coordinates information. The software will collect Z-height at any specified positions.Main Modules3.3 Laser system BroConcentric Automation12The intersection point of TPs two edges could be used as the reference point to locate 16 measurement locations.
